Gnasha is an Indica-dominant blend of Critical x Kush x Special Indica.
Critical for bulk and hardiness; Kush for flavour and strength; Special Indica for hashy taste and buzz.
It is a mid-green plant with abundant orange-haired buds frosted with sticky trichomes.
The taste is of mouth-watering lemon with earthy undertones.

What physical traits do Central Asian cannabis strains share?
Many Central Asian Indica strains have large leaves, modest stature, and thick buds. This shape optimises solar absorption and moisture retention in their native growth environments.
How do environmental circumstances affect these strains' hashy taste?
The plant's environment reportedly affects terpene expression and hashy flavour. Terpene production is said to be affected by soil type, temperature, humidity, and light exposure.
